Sydney Green Plaques Bicentennial project #082
Mitchell Wing. This wing of the State Library of New South Wales, opened in 1910, houses the priceless Australian and Pacific collection bequeathed to the people of this State by David Scott Mitchell.
1 Shakespeare Pl, Sydney, New South Wales, Australia

Sydney Green Plaques Bicentennial project #084
The Macquarie Wall. In 1810, at the instigation of Governor Macquarie, work began on a wall 950 feet long to separate the government domain from the town. Only this small portion of that wall now remains.
Royal Botanic Garden Sydney, Sydney, New South Wales, Australia

Sydney Green Plaques Bicentennial project #091
Sydney Grammar School. This building was completed in 1835 and occupied by the Sydney College until 1850. Since 1857 it has been occupied by Sydney Grammar School. The Inauguration of the University of Sydney took place here in 1852.
20 College St, Darlinghurst, NSW, Australia

Sydney Green Plaques Bicentennial project #095
The Tivoli Theatre. Opened as The Adelphi in 1911 and later known as the Grand Opera House, a theatre, renamed the New Tivoli in 1932, occupied this site until 1969. It was famous as the home of vaudeville in Sydney.
Cnr Hay and Castlereagh Streets, Haymarket, NSW, Australia

Sydney Green Plaques Bicentennial project #101
Caroline Chisholm, 'the emigrant's friend', opened the Female Immigrants' Home on this site in 1841. During a major period of free migration Mrs Chisholm worked to improve conditions for women migrants on their arrival in the colony.
Bent Street, Sydney, New South Wales, Australia
